Catarina Pinto Correia is taking part as a keynote speaker in the event celebrating the 25th anniversary of the UN Global Compact, which will take place on Thursday 10 April from 9am to 6pm at the Rocha do Conde de Óbidos Maritime Station in Lisbon.

As keynote speaker, Catarina Pinto Correia will take part in the 3pm plenary session entitled ‘Nature Protection and COP 30: Global Challenges and Commitments’.

The United Nations Global Compact, an initiative promoted by the Secretary-General of the United Nations, António Guterres, seeks to mobilise the private sector and other organisations to align their operations with the 10 Principles of the UN Global Compact and the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) of the 2030 Agenda. In Portugal, this mission is being led by the UN Global Compact Network Portugal.

The event includes round tables, thematic panels and workshops with national and international experts, ending with a Port of Honour to celebrate the initiative's 25th anniversary.
